It seems strange that a short time ago we were being awoken by the call of Peacocks in the quiet backstreets of Mirissa and now we are in the quite busy and very hot town of Galle.
The heat here is probably no worse than it was back at the beach - this place is on the coast too - but somehow the Sun is just that bit more ferocious. We both walk around now with umbrellas for shade. I suspect some of the local men think I'm a bit odd doing this (I'm the only male I have seen with a brolly up) but I don't care, anything to avoid the almost inevitable sunburn.
We have managed to be staying in the most interesting part of town which also happens to be the most "touristic" and expensive. If you want to buy jewellery this is the place. Still, there is a lot of history here, arising from the original inhabitants, the Portugeuse, Dutch & English 'invaders' through to the new version of same - French, German, Russian, English and, yes, Australian tourists. We have met only 3 other Aussies in the whole trip so far though.
